WARNING! This job is awaiting verification or has expired and may no longer be applicable

Software Development


2014-01-07 22:31


Catalyst Repository Systems Inc. is hiring a highly talented individual to join our team as a Software Developer - Backend.

For 15 years, Catalyst has been providing secure document repositories in the cloud to help multi-national corporations and their counsel manage discovery, investigations and compliance in an innovative and cost effective manner.

Catalyst offers industry leading speed, scalability and multi-language document processing and analytics in a fully automated eDiscovery platform. Catalyst success has been rewarded by being named to the Inc. magazine Fast 5000, Deloitte Technology 500 nationally and Fast 50 for the State of Colorado the past six years running.

Job Summary:

Come write python and work on diverse tasks in a remote friendly environment!

Catalyst is seeking a software developer to work on the backend platform which supports our text mining and prediction product lines. This platform has active customers and we’re beginning the process of transitioning the platform out of R&D and into daily operations.

You will write code and tests daily for bug fixes, enhancements, and new features. The bulk of the development is done in python with some shell scripting glue. The code ranges from basic operational scripting to shared libraries and multi-threaded service applications. The platform also integrates with a variety of services including RabbitMQ, Redis, Elastic Search, and Swiftstack.

Additionally, you may find yourself handling light systems administration, gathering feedback from internal product users, and communicating with a variety of staff to create and clarify specifications. Documentation, training, and other communication on behalf of a new platform may also be required.

Catalyst is remote work friendly and this role can be 100% remote. The project lead is also 100% remote. We use email, Jira, instant messaging, a wiki, google docs, and google hangouts for communication and collaboration.

This role will be hired in to the development department, but work closely with the technical lead in the research & development group. Candidates should be comfortable working across team boundaries. There will be flexibility in defining the responsibilities of this role.


  • 1-3 years of software development experience
  • Strong written communication skills
  • Strong troubleshooting and reasoning skills
  • Willingness to work across technical boundaries


  • Python
  • Linux administration
  • Distributed systems
  • Messaging systems
  • Prior remote work roles
  • Prior ISP or SAAS roles

Catalyst offers a flexible work environment, competitive compensation package (including base salary, bonus potential, medical/dental/vision coverage, and company-matched 401k). We offer the opportunity to play a meaningful role in a stable, exciting and rapidly growing company with a fun, gratifying, and innovative work environment.

Application Info

Please sign in with Google or GitHub to view this job's application information. This is necessary to prevent companies from receiving excessive amounts of spam.




Denver, CO or Remote

Tramcar - Toronto-Waterloo Region Corridor Jobs